Medicaid is a federal program that provides health coverage for eligible individuals with income below the state-specified threshold. In Delaware, residents may qualify for Medicaid if their household income is at or below 100% of the current Federal Poverty Level (FPL) for their household size. Delaware's Medicaid state plan is an agreement between the state and the federal government that describes how the state administers its Medicaid program. Several insurance companies service Medicaid in Delaware, including AmeriHealth Caritas, Highmark Health Options, and Ambetter. These companies offer various plans and benefits to eligible individuals, such as prescription and dental coverage, and additional services like Value Added Benefits (VAB) that provide extra benefits beyond regular Medicaid coverage.

Highmark Health Options Duals (HMO SNP)

Highmark Health Options Duals provides a large provider network, care management, and comprehensive prescription coverage. The plan offers the same benefits as Original Medicare, plus additional benefits like prescription drug coverage, vision care, and dental care. Dental services provided by United Concordia include routine preventive and periodontal maintenance, full mouth debridement, and denture coverage. Members are responsible for all costs above the allowance amounts.

The Highmark Health Options Duals plan also offers a 24-hour nurse line, where members can receive coaching and advice from healthcare experts. The plan covers individuals in Delaware, New York, Pennsylvania, and West Virginia.

Highmark Health Options is an independent licensee of the Blue Cross Blue Shield Association, and enrollment in these plans depends on contract renewal. Those interested in enrolling can contact the provided phone numbers for assistance in determining eligibility and finding a suitable plan.

Delaware Aging and Disability Resource Center

The Delaware Aging and Disability Resource Center (ADRC) provides support and assistance to a diverse group of people throughout the state. This includes those seeking general information or assistance for themselves or someone else, caregivers looking for support, and those seeking information on behalf of someone in their professional care. The ADRC offers a self-help and guided approach, allowing individuals to search for resources easily.

The ADRC has a comprehensive collection of resources related to aging and disabilities in Delaware. Individuals can use the Keyword or Guided Search feature on the website to find the resources they need. Additionally, they can contact the ADRC by phone or email for assistance. The call center staff are readily available to help individuals get started with their inquiries.

The ADRC also provides specific resource requests and referrals. Individuals can submit an online request for information, assistance, or referral at any time, as their services are accessible 24 hours a day, 7 days a week. Requests made online are typically processed within 1 to 3 business days. For urgent situations, individuals can call 911, and for suspected abuse, neglect, or exploitation, the Delaware Adult Protective Services (APS) Report Line is available at 1-888-277-4302.

The ADRC assists eligible individuals in finding dental care and other services. For those seeking dental care for children, the Dentist Locator tool can help find a dentist who accepts Medicaid and CHIP. The ADRC also provides general information, referrals, and assistance to individuals inquiring about Medicaid benefits and services. This includes helping providers enroll in the Medicaid program, responding to inquiries, verifying client eligibility, and aiding in submitting electronic claims.

Blue Cross Blue Shield Association

Highmark Health Options is an independent licensee of the Blue Cross Blue Shield Association, offering Medicaid and D-SNP coverage with extra benefits in Delaware. Highmark Health Options Duals (HMO SNP) offers the same benefits as Original Medicare, plus extras, like prescription drugs, vision, and dental care.

Highmark Blue Cross Blue Shield provides Medicaid and D-SNP coverage with additional benefits to help protect all aspects of health and well-being. They also offer HMO plans with a Medicare Contract. Enrollment in these plans depends on contract renewal.

Highmark Health Options partners with local organizations, such as the Food Bank of Delaware and the YMCA, to offer wellness classes and monthly food distribution events. They also provide a free, anonymous search feature to help individuals navigate their healthcare choices and find care, education, housing, legal assistance, and more.

To enrol in Medicaid in Delaware, you can contact the Division of Medicaid and Medical Assistance (DMMA) or the Division of Social Services (DSS). They can provide information on eligibility requirements and help you with the enrolment process. You can also contact the Delaware Medical Assistance Program (DMAP) Providers to enrol in the Medicaid program and verify your eligibility.

Medicaid in Delaware offers a range of benefits, including medical services, prescription coverage, and dental coverage. Additionally, some insurance companies may offer extra services or Value-Added Benefits (VAB) in addition to regular benefits. Medicaid is designed to provide health coverage for eligible individuals with income below the state-specified threshold, including elderly adults, pregnant women, children, and those with disabilities.
